Minimize Waste Oil by Regeneration

#2 Get closer to Zero

Waste oil doesn’t have to end as waste. Regeneration creates circular value by turning used oil into high-quality base oil.

Fluid Intelligence enables companies to unlock circular value from waste oil by defining the right regeneration pathways and models for their operations.

Residual CO2 Offset by Credits

#3 Reach the Net Zero finish Line

Even after optimization and regeneration, a small share of emissions remain. Certified offsets ensure Net Zero is achieved credibly.

Emission Management and Reporting compliance

Fluid Eye® ensures Net Zero Lubrication strategies are credible, auditable, and aligned with widely accepted sustainability frameworks.

Based on field results (2017–2024), customers achieve:

  • 70–80% emission reduction from lubricant optimization

  • 15–20% emission reduction from regeneration

  • 5–15% covered through residual offsets

We select only trusted credit providers with long-term permanence so your Net Zero claims remain transparent and reliable.

* Baseline: current (usually time-based) oil drain intervals and maintenance practices
